The Coronavirus pandemic has turned our world upside down. For young people — Millennials and Gen Z – it has exacerbated generational and racial inequities and irrevocably altered core experiences of transitioning and young adulthood. These intensified inequalities will continue to affect us for decades to come. In the past months we have experienced:
- Abruptly being evacuated off college campuses displacing many of us without stable housing and disrupting our education to prepare us for future careers;
- Entering the workforce or getting grounded in a workplace as the economy destabilizes and companies are forced to cut jobs and pay, impacting our future earning potential and the ability to take care of ourselves and our families;
- Figuring out how to pay rent, bills and student debt when we are too young to have built meaningful savings or wealth – not to mention the damage this has caused to many of us trying to build savings at all;
- Trying to find stable affordable housing without a job or credit history;
- Becoming intergenerational caregivers after moving home from college or losing our jobs without the support of long-term government assistance;
- Putting off starting or building a family with so many uncertainties and juggling childcare and working from home;
- Navigating voting for the first time in an archaic system that is often designed to keep young people out that has been further hurt by the lack of resources and investment from our federal government to ensure a safe and fair election.
We cannot let our generation continue to be disproportionately affected by a pandemic that we were forced to weather alone.
